The S9S12GN48F0MLF belongs to the category of microcontrollers.
This microcontroller is commonly used in various electronic devices and systems for controlling and processing data.
The S9S12GN48F0MLF comes in a small form factor package, making it suitable for space-constrained applications.
The essence of this microcontroller lies in its ability to provide efficient control and processing capabilities in a compact and low-power package.
The S9S12GN48F0MLF is typically packaged in trays or reels, with a quantity of 100 units per package.
The S9S12GN48F0MLF microcontroller has a total of 48 pins, each serving a specific purpose. The pin configuration is as follows:
The S9S12GN48F0MLF microcontroller offers several functional features, including:
Sure! Here are 10 common questions and answers related to the application of S9S12GN48F0MLF in technical solutions:
Q: What is the S9S12GN48F0MLF microcontroller used for? A: The S9S12GN48F0MLF microcontroller is commonly used in various technical solutions, including industrial automation, automotive electronics, and consumer electronics.
Q: What is the maximum clock frequency supported by the S9S12GN48F0MLF? A: The S9S12GN48F0MLF supports a maximum clock frequency of 25 MHz.
Q: How much flash memory does the S9S12GN48F0MLF have? A: The S9S12GN48F0MLF has 48 KB of flash memory for program storage.
Q: Can I expand the memory of the S9S12GN48F0MLF? A: Yes, the S9S12GN48F0MLF supports external memory expansion through its memory interface.
Q: What peripherals are available on the S9S12GN48F0MLF? A: The S9S12GN48F0MLF offers various peripherals, including UART, SPI, I2C, PWM, ADC, and timers.
Q: Does the S9S12GN48F0MLF support analog-to-digital conversion? A: Yes, the S9S12GN48F0MLF has an integrated 10-bit ADC module for analog-to-digital conversion.
Q: Can I use the S9S12GN48F0MLF for motor control applications? A: Yes, the S9S12GN48F0MLF provides PWM outputs that can be used for motor control applications.
Q: What communication protocols are supported by the S9S12GN48F0MLF? A: The S9S12GN48F0MLF supports popular communication protocols such as UART, SPI, and I2C.
Q: Is the S9S12GN48F0MLF suitable for real-time applications? A: Yes, the S9S12GN48F0MLF offers a real-time interrupt controller and timers, making it suitable for real-time applications.
Q: Can I program the S9S12GN48F0MLF using C or assembly language? A: Yes, the S9S12GN48F0MLF can be programmed using both C and assembly language, providing flexibility to developers.
Please note that these answers are general and may vary depending on the specific requirements and implementation of the technical solution.